Description
The Model 2100 Gaussmeter is a fully featured, high end Gaussmeter with a
low cost Gaussmeter price. It is a compact, high accuracy, microprocessor controlled flux
density measuring instrument. The Model 2100 is capable of measuring static (DC),
alternating (AC), or pulsed magnetic fields. Twelve measurement ranges allow the operator
to configure the meter for maximum resolution and accuracy from 300mG (30 microTesla) to
300 kG (30 Tesla). Selecting primary measurement functions is quick and easy with
dedicated front panel function keys. An easy to use menu allows access to user defined
parameters such as upper and lower magnetic limits and relative magnetic measurements.
Remote meter configuration is completely accessible using the built-in RS 232 Interface or
optional IEEE-488 Interface.
Model 2100 Gaussmeter Probes
The Model 2100 is designed to allow maximum flexibility in the use of Hall Probes. Probes supplied for the Model 2100 use a memory chip (EEPROM) that automatically allows the Model 2100 to correct for Hall Probe Element inaccuracies. Probes incorporating temperature sensors are also available. These probes will provide automatic temperature compensation in conjunction with the user defined Hall Probe Temperature Correction feature. The Model 2100 is compatible with probes not using a memory chip (EEPROM). Eight selectable Hall Probe Excitation Currents are available. With a simple connector conversion and a new calibration number, many probes manufactured by Magnetic Instrumentation Inc., can be used with this unit without returning it to our factory. However, for optimum accuracy the probe can be returned for installation of a memory chip (EEPROM). Magnetic Instrumentation Inc. offers a wide selection of both axial and transverse probes to measure many different magnet configurations. A probe data sheet is available on request.
